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dover Priory to Yeoford start from as little as £33.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dover Priory to Yeoford start from £127.30 one way, or £128.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dover Priory to Yeoford are available for £184.50 one way, or £369.00 return

Facilities at Dover Priory

Dover Priory station is equipped with a range of am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office is operational from early morning until late evening throughout the week, making it convenient to purchase and collect tickets. Additionally, there are accessible ticket machines at the front, and an induction loop is available for those who require audio assistance. Smartcards are both issued and validated here, offering a hassle-free travel option.

For travelers needing assistance, help is readily available from station staff via help points, with additional support accessible on all Southeastern trains. The station prioritizes accessibility, offering step-free access to all platforms with lifts and ramps to aid mobility. CCTV surveillance and secure station accreditation further ensure safety and peace of mind while at the station.

Comfort and Connectivity

Despite lacking a waiting room office, the station includes a seating area and accessible toilets to accommodate passengers' needs. For those craving a quick snack or caffeine fix, there's a coffee shop and vending machines on-site, along with newspaper stands and an ATM at the station's entrance.

Car parking at Dover Priory is available 24/7, with CCTV coverage for added security. Although the station doesn’t currently offer Wi-Fi service, payphones are on hand for necessary communication. Cyclists are welcomed too, with bicycle storage facilities present on Platform 1.

Yeoford Station Facilities

Yeoford's facilities are simple, reflecting the quaint nature of its surroundings. There isn't a ticket office or ticket machines available, so it’s best to purchase your tickets online beforehand. Accessibility-wise, Yeoford offers partial step-free access with a steep ramp leading to the platform. Although it lacks amenities such as waiting rooms, restrooms, and even refreshments, the quiet station provides seating for those waiting on their journey. There are customer help points available if you need any assistance or information.

Transport Links from Yeoford Station

Getting to and from Yeoford is straightforward if you plan ahead. The bus service replacement is conveniently located outside The Duck public house. However, taxi services are not readily available at the station, nor is there nearby bicycle storage or hire, making planning an alternative mode of transportation essential if you are continuing your journey beyond the station.
